Absolutely gorgeous landscape and scenery…a lush and beautiful campground to explore, get in touch with nature. Meditate and recuperate, it’s so peaceful, all you hear are the sounds of tranquil waterfall and animals. The accommodation is decent for a camping site, clean and fresh. It’s a self catering accommodation, they also allow day visit. You can come hike, have a Braai or picnic and enjoy the scenery. There are two trails the 10km hike which is between moderate and difficult. The 4km hike is easy to moderate. There is a small shop on a he site opened on Saturday between 2-4pm you can buy your hats, cups and tracking sticks. There are animals on the site, monkeys, donkeys and cattle. The entrance route to the camp site provides beautiful views and glimpse of the trails. It’s work the visit, it’s located in entokozweni Mpumalanga and it’s very affordable.

A tough 10km hike, but totally worth it. Perfect for those training for Die Otter or Visrivier. Amazing waterfalls, huge variety of trees and plants, we were lucky enough to even spot a pair of Knysna Loeries.The route is well marked and laod out with some added poles and beams for support to make the walk safe and comfortable.A fun touch is the added little name plates that can be found around every corner eg 'Miep's view' 'Fritz' ladder' and 'Bets' rock garden'. The trail doesn't have a boring moment, and every 400 meters have something new to offer. Once you've passed the 8km line, it's an easy decline back to base.R90 p/p for the day, but there are accommodation available ranging from R250-R390. There's a 5km trail and a 2-day teail available.

Wathaba is a hikers paradise. The trails are clearly marked and well maintained with interesting notices along the way. The different routes take you to waterfalls, alongside the river, to a picture perfect fairy land and up to the escarpment with spectacular views.All the trails require walking fitness for the uphills and even the decent can be a challenge.The bathrooms and bedrooms meet all the needs of hiking overnight accommodation. The kitchen is spacious with a gas stove, undercover braai, washbasin with warm water and plenty working space.There is no electricity, but you hardly notice it's absence.If you visit Wathaba you'll wish you could stay.
